In a pulsating International Club Friendly played on 1 August 2026, Lazio downed Avellino 6-3 in a goal-filled encounter at 15:30. The Biancocelesti served up a thrilling reminder of their attacking potency ahead of the new season, running riot in the final third while also showing the defensive vulnerabilities that they will hope to address before competitive action begins.
